
Point-of-sale proof of concept
The Bank of England conducted a point-of-sale proof of concept to test whether a potential UK digital pound could be used for everyday in-store payments using existing payment infrastructure. The experiment demonstrated that current UK point-of-sale terminals could technically initiate digital pound payments using EMV standards and smart cards without requiring major hardware modifications.
